The Fuel Shut-off solenoid for the Caterpillar
engine is mounted on the front of the injector
pump, on the inboard side of the engine.
See Figure 9.20.
Solenoid
connection
Figure 9.20
An orange wire provides power to the fuel pump.
Ground is through the frame via a green wire
paired with the orange wire.
The green wire grounds to the engine block,
along with the rest of the engine harness.
The orange wire provides battery voltage,
unfused, from the regulator when the key is in
any position other than STOP. This is the same
circuit that powers the fuel pump.
A single click can be heard and felt at the fuel
shut-off solenoid each time it turns on or off.

The 4x4 Activation switch contains a simple
open-or closed set of contacts. The switch is
easily removed from the dash panel by unplug-
ging the electrical connector and squeezing the
tabs on the narrow sides of the switch.

The switch receives power from the same
orange-wire circuit as the fuel shut-off solenoid
and fuel pump in diesel applications.
The switch has power when the key is in any
position other than STOP.
When four wheel drive is engaged, power is
passed directly to the electric clutch in the front
differential, via a yellow wire with black trace.
20.
The 4x4 Electric Clutch resides in the front dif-
ferential. See Figure 9.22.
